Q: Is 5,885,648 a Prime Number?
A: No, 5,885,648 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 5885648 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 8 16 367,853 735,706 1,471,412 2,942,824 and 5,885,648, with no remainder.
Since 5,885,648 cannot be divided by just 1 and 5,885,648, it is not a prime number.
